Titan wrestlers compete at Louisville Invite

The HTRS/Pawnee City wrestling team hit the mats on Friday at Louisville High School. HTRS/PC scored 45 team points and finished seventh out of nine teams. Fillmore County won the invite with 254.5 points.
At 182, Kaden Demers went 1-4, placing fifth and scoring three points. Demers lost his first three matches before rebounding with a pin of Christopher Phillips of Palmyra in 3:56. In the fifth round, Demers fell to Lowther of JCC by fall at 1:42.
At 195, Andy Maloley was perfect, scoring 27 points and bringing home first place. Maloley picked up wins in fifty-one seconds, 1:08 and 1:02 in the first three rounds. In the fourth round, Maloley defeated Ben Tuttle of Platteview by a 6-0 decision and in the championship, Maloley pinned Tucker Thomas of JCC in 1:04 for the title.
At 285, Ty Faulks finished the day 3-2, scored 15 points and brought home fourth place. Faulks pinned Coster of Weeping Water in the first round and won by fall over Johnstone of Cedar Bluffs in the quarterfinals. In the semifinals, Faulks fell to Warner of Palmyra by fall at 2:16 but rebounded with a win in 59 seconds over Martenson of Platteview. In the third-place match, Faulks fell to 33-5 Christian Harrifeld of JCC by fall at 4:40.
